The Stand-in Bride

No one can remember a time when the Darnleys and Kirallens were at peace—the neighboring clans have been at each other's throats for generations. At long last, however, it seems like peace is at hand—Darnley's daughter Maude is to marry Jemmy, Laird Kirallen's son, bringing the bitter fighting to a wary truce.

But things are not what they seem. Darnley would rather slit her throat than have his beloved Maude marry a Kirallen, so he blackmails his bastard daughter Alyson to masquerade as Maude and wed Jemmy in her stead. Alyson has no choice but to comply, and knows she cannot reveal the deception or risk endangering her brother. Yet the Kirallens are not the barbarians she feared and expected, and neither is Jemmy. In his embrace she finds the promise of home, and in his gaze she finds a passion so overwhelming she can barely resist. If she reveals the truth, her brother's life will be sacrificed, but if she doesn't, she will condemn the Kirallen clan to certain death, and betray the one man she yearns to trust....
